Chillers primarily function by removing heat from a liquid via a vapor-compression or absorption refrigeration cycle. They are equipped with various features such as adjustable temperature settings, energy efficiency ratings, and advanced control systems that allow for real-time monitoring. With the ability to maintain consistent temperatures, chillers are crucial in sectors like food processing, pharmaceuticals, and HVAC systems.

Regarding pricing, chillers can vary widely in cost depending on their size, type, and features. Commercial chillers may range from $5,000 to $25,000 or more, while industrial models can exceed $100,000 due to their robustness and advanced functionalities. When evaluating the cost-effectiveness of chillers, it's crucial to consider not just the initial purchase price, but also long-term operational costs such as energy consumption and maintenance.
To tackle common issues in your chiller, start by examining the power supply, as inadequate voltage can lead to ineffective performance. If your chiller is not cooling efficiently, check the refrigerant levels; low refrigerant can cause system strain and inefficiency. Additionally, inspect the condenser coils for cleanliness and proper airflow since accumulated dirt can hinder the heat exchange process.
